Kindergarten Readiness Program​

In response to community demand, OCNS continues to offer Orange's first 5's
​Kindergarten Readiness Program.
Prekindergarten is a time when children are making connections between what they know and what they are learning.  As they leave preschool and head towards Kindergarten, children are learning to participate in routines, demonstrate ability to make decisions and plan ahead.

The Kindergarten Readiness curriculum at OCNS is designed to help children continue to make decisions on their own and in the classroom.  We prepare four-to-five year olds for the next stage of their education while giving them a place to feel comfortable and safe to explore their interests.

Our holistic approach in the Kindergarten Readiness classroom engages young minds with the early learning fundamentals they'll need as they continue on to Kindergarten.  A rich blend of skills, interests and a love of learning are the key components of our program.

When creating a Kindergarten Readiness curriculum, we have looked to Common Core State Standards as well as early learning standards from the State of Connecticut.  These benchmarks helped inform the scope and sequence of our learning standards.

The six developmental domains included in our Kindergarten Readiness curriculum are:
  1. Cognitive Development
  2. Creative Expression
  3. Executive Function
  4. Language and Literacy Development
  5. Physical Development and Wellness
  6. Social and Emotional Development
